May 31, 2005 -- In her new novel Anne Lebrecht has written a story that will grab you from the first page. Opening with a car crash and the loss of lives, the story then tells of how
Janet Selmann must deal with her life, this tragedy, as well as her past.
Abandoned by her parents at age five, and placed in a Catholic boarding school, Janet is faced with cruelty, rejection and hostility.
Ten years later a stranger, her father, takes her home. Fearful and confused she finds love, only to have it taken away in a tragic accident.
From 1942 to 1992, from Montreal to Los Angeles, Janet continues to search for the truth about her past. Faced with many painful memories and setbacks she must struggle to find closure to
her past so she may find happiness in the present.
